Position Overview

Project Engineers prepare, organize, and follow-up on project procurement. They work on tracking project scopes, contract documents, meeting minutes, job safety, quality assurance, and change order requests. Project Engineers monitor, control, and update project schedules, owner contracts, and construction contracts. P.E.'s will serve as a technical source of information on projects, specifications, requests for information, shop drawings, and information transmitted by the project team.

Functions of Position

  • Implement assigned duties with an exceptional level of accuracy, timeliness, and cost
  • Review and process all submittals and RFI's, ensuring compliance with contract documents and in accordance with project needs
